package org.eclipse.ve.internal.swt.targetvm.macosx;
import java.lang.reflect.Field;
import java.lang.reflect.InvocationTargetException;
import java.lang.reflect.Method;
import org.eclipse.swt.SWT;
import org.eclipse.swt.graphics.Device;
import org.eclipse.swt.graphics.GC;
import org.eclipse.swt.graphics.Image;
import org.eclipse.swt.graphics.Rectangle;
import org.eclipse.swt.widgets.Control;
import org.eclipse.swt.widgets.Shell;
/**
* Image Capture for Mac OS X platforms.
*
* @since 1.2.0
*/
public class ImageCapture extends org.eclipse.xwt.vex.swt.ImageCapture {
private static Field shellHandleField = null;
private static Method HIViewGetRootMethod = null;
private static Method carbon_newMethod = null;
static {
System.loadLibrary("swt-carbon-print"); //$NON-NLS-1$
try {
shellHandleField = Shell.class.getDeclaredField("shellHandle"); //$NON-NLS-1$
shellHandleField.setAccessible(true);
Class<?> osClass = Class.forName("org.eclipse.swt.internal.carbon.OS"); //$NON-NLS-1$
HIViewGetRootMethod = osClass.getMethod("HIViewGetRoot", new Class[] { int.class }); //$NON-NLS-1$
carbon_newMethod = Image.class.getMethod("carbon_new", new Class[] { Device.class, int.class, int.class, int.class }); //$NON-NLS-1$
} catch (Exception e) {
e.printStackTrace();
}
}
private native int captureImage(int controlHandle, int shellHandle);
protected Image getImage(Control control, int maxWidth, int maxHeight, boolean includeChildren) {
Rectangle rect = control.getBounds();
if (rect.width <= 0 || rect.height <= 0)
return null;
int width = Math.min(rect.width, maxWidth);
int height = Math.min(rect.height, maxHeight);
Image image = null;
int controlHandle = -1;
int shellHandle = -1;
try {
if (control instanceof Shell) {
shellHandle = shellHandleField.getInt(control);
if (shellHandle != -1) {
Integer result = (Integer) HIViewGetRootMethod.invoke(null, new Object[] { new Integer(shellHandle) });
if (result != null) {
controlHandle = result.intValue();
}
}
} else {
controlHandle = getIntHandle(control);
shellHandle = shellHandleField.getInt(control.getShell());
}
int imageHandle = captureImage(controlHandle, shellHandle);
if (imageHandle != 0) {
// Create a temporary image using the captured image's handle
Image tempImage = (Image) carbon_newMethod.invoke(null, new Object[] { control.getDisplay(), new Integer(SWT.BITMAP), new Integer(imageHandle), new Integer(0) });
// image = Image.carbon_new(control.getDisplay(), SWT.BITMAP, imageHandle, 0);
// Create the result image
image = new Image(control.getDisplay(), width, height);
// Manually copy because the image's data handle isn't available
GC gc = new GC(tempImage);
gc.copyArea(image, 0, 0);
gc.dispose();
// Dispose of the temporary image allocated in the native call
tempImage.dispose();
}
} catch (IllegalArgumentException e) {
// TODO Auto-generated catch block
e.printStackTrace();
} catch (IllegalAccessException e) {
// TODO Auto-generated catch block
e.printStackTrace();
} catch (InvocationTargetException e) {
// TODO Auto-generated catch block
e.printStackTrace();
}
return image;
}
}
